If you cannot locate your main water shutoff during a plumbing emergency in Dingman, call Phoenician Plumbing immediately. Our emergency plumbers can help you locate the shutoff valve by phone or upon arrival. The main shutoff is typically near the water meter, at the front foundation wall, or in the basement utility area of most Dingman homes.
While waiting for Phoenician Plumbing to arrive at your Dingman home, shut off the main water supply if there is active flooding. Turn off electricity to flooded areas at the breaker panel if it is safe to do so. Move valuables away from the water. Do not attempt to repair gas leaks yourself — leave the home and wait outside. Document the damage with photos for insurance.
